深入解析区块链网络平台的安全风险及应对策略

时间:2025-04-15 08:58:34

主页 > 区块链 >

            
                    
              ``` ### 引言 区块链技术作为一种新兴的分布式账本技术,正逐渐被各行各业所采纳。在带来机遇的同时,区块链网络平台的安全风险也不容忽视。本文将深入探讨区块链网络平台的安全风险,分析其潜在威胁,并提出相应的应对策略。通过对这一话题的全面解读,我们希望为相关从业者提供有价值的参考。 ### 区块链技术概述 区块链是一种通过去中心化方式记录信息的技术,利用加密算法确保数据的安全性与完整性。区块链的核心特性包括: 1. **去中心化**:数据不再由单一机构掌控,而是由网络中的多个节点共同维护。 2. **不可篡改**:一旦信息被记录在区块链上,就几乎无法被修改或删除。 3. **透明性**:参与者可以随时查看区块链上的交易记录,增加了系统的透明度。 ### 区块链网络平台的安全风险 尽管区块链技术具备多重安全性,但在具体应用中仍然存在不少安全风险。以下是影响区块链网络平台安全的主要风险因素。 #### 1. 智能合约漏洞 智能合约是自动执行合约条款的程序,但编写不当可能导致严重的安全问题。例如,某些智能合约在设计时没有考虑到潜在的攻击方式,导致黑客能够利用漏洞进行恶意操控。 **防范措施**: - 严格的代码审计:在部署智能合约前,聘请第三方专业公司进行代码审计。 - 使用开源框架:选择经过验证的智能合约框架,减少自定义代码引入的风险。 #### 2. 51%攻击 51%攻击是指某一网络中的单个实体或组织控制了超过50%的计算能力,从而能够修改或篡改交易记录。这种风险在公有链中更为明显。 **防范措施**: - 销毁代币机制:通过销毁一定数量的代币,提高攻击成本。 - 分散化节点:促进节点的多样性与分散性,减少集中化风险。 #### 3. 社会工程攻击 即便技术环节安全,用户仍然可能因缺乏安全意识而遭到攻击。例如,黑客可能通过钓鱼邮件获取用户的私钥。 **防范措施**: - 用户教育:定期对用户进行安全意识培训,提升识别钓鱼邮件和恶意网站的能力。 - 双重身份验证:引入双重身份验证机制,提高账户安全。 #### 4. 数据隐私问题 区块链是透明的,所有交易都能够被查看,这对于需要保护隐私的商业活动并不合适。公共链上无法保护用户的敏感信息。 **防范措施**: - 使用隐私链:针对需要高度保密的信息,考虑使用隐私链技术。 - 数据脱敏:在区块链中存储数据时,采用数据脱敏技术以保护用户隐私。 ### 相关问题探讨 在区块链网络平台的安全风险中,有很多相关的问题值得深入探讨。接下来,我们将分析4个可能相关的问题。 #### 如何有效识别区块链中的安全风险? 区块链中的安全风险通常不是一成不变的,随着技术和攻击方式的演变,风险也随时可能变化。为了有效识别这些风险,可以采取以下方法: 1. **持续监测**:建立实时监测系统,跟踪区块链网络和智能合约的活动。

              持续监测不仅仅是技术上的需求,还有助于及时发现异常活动。网络安全团队可以利用犯罪检测模型,建立行为分析算法,发现可疑行为并立即警报。通过这些现代技术手段,系统能够快速判断出谁在干什么,并分析其对网络安全构成的威胁。

              2. **演练和模拟攻防**:定期进行安全演练,模拟各种攻击场景。

              这种方式能够帮助安全团队熟悉潜在的攻击手法,强化应对能力。通过模拟真实的攻击,团队能够更好地理解系统安全弱点,让开发者在日常开发中积极修复那些漏洞。

              3. **行业情报共享**:参与区块链安全联盟,将安全信息共享,协同应对。

              通过集体努力,可以有效提升整体安全水平。行业内共享信息可以让各个组织共同提升应对安全风险的能力,形成合力。他们能够交流潜在威胁、攻击经验及防御措施,进而提升整体抵抗能力。

              #### 如何提升区块链项目的安全性? 提升区块链项目的安全性可以考虑从多个层面入手: 1. **开发阶段**:在项目开发的初期阶段,采取安全的开发实践。

              确保开发团队具备安全意识,在需求审查、架构设计及代码编写时都要考虑到安全风险。引入安全评估工具,分析代码中的漏洞和弱点,并及时修复。

              2. **测试阶段**:实施全面的安全测试,包括渗透测试和代码审计。

              在实际部署项目之前,进行严格的测试,以发现潜在的安全隐患。很多企业选择外包给有经验的第三方进行审计,以确保其安全性可控。

              3. **社区参与**:借助社区的力量,吸引开发者参与代码的审查和。

              在开源社区中,许多开发者愿意帮助发现和修复代码问题,同时,这也能够增强项目的透明度和信任度。

              4. **安全升级**:定期进行系统的安全升级。

              随着技术的发展,新的威胁不断出现,因此务必要及时对系统进行更新和补丁打包,确保用户始终处于安全状态。

              #### 区块链网络的安全风险如何影响用户? 区块链网络的安全问题不仅影响企业的运营效率,也直接影响用户的资金安全和隐私保护。以下是具体影响: 1. **财务损失**:平台被攻击可能导致用户资金损失。

              如果黑客成功进入平台并转移用户的数字资产,用户将面临财务损失。一旦资产被转移,追讨难度极大,用户往往无从补救。

              2. **信任危机**:安全事件可能导致行业信任感下降。

              频繁的安全事件会让用户质疑平台的安全性,进而影响整个行业的声誉。一旦用户对平台失去信任,将导致活跃度下降,影响项目的长期发展。

              3. **数据泄露**:用户隐私数据的泄露可以导致个人信息被滥用。

              数据泄露可能导致个人信息被用于非法活动,包括身份盗窃或财务诈骗等。其中,用户可能承受巨大的心理压力,并承担潜在的法律风险。

              4. **使用体验下降**:因安全事件,平台需要暂时关停,影响用户体验。

              安全威胁带来的影响不仅限于财务损失,更可能影响用户正常使用服务的体验。用户在平台恢复运营之前可能无法进行日常的交易和资产管理。

              #### 区块链未来的安全趋势是什么? 随着技术的发展,区块链的安全领域也在不断演变。可以预见以下几个未来的安全趋势: 1. **强化的加密技术**:未来,区块链将更多地使用更为先进的加密技术。

              例如,量子加密技术可能会增强数据的保护能力,使得黑客即使通过最快的计算机也无法有效破解。此外,随着计算能力的发展,区块链项目需要不断更新密码学算法,以对抗潜在的攻击威胁。

              2. **多层防护机制**:未来将开发更加复杂的多层防护机制,以抵御各种攻击。

              通过结合行为分析、威胁检测与响应技术,可以构建一个更为智能的安全架构。采用机器学习和人工智能技术来提升攻击和入侵检测能力。

              3. **隐私保护技术**:隐私保护将成为区块链技术的重要组成部分。

              隐私链、零知识证明等技术的兴起将为用户提供更安全的环境,保证其交易的隐私性。这将吸引更多关注隐私保护的行业与用户加入区块链业务。

              4. **合规性与政策标准的建立**:随着区块链技术的普及,相应的法律法规和标准也将不断完善。

              政策法规的完善将促进区块链行业的合规性,提高整体的安全性。同时,积极参与合规性建设的企业将获得更高的市场认可度。

              ### 结论 区块链网络平台的安全风险无疑是其广泛应用过程中的一个重大挑战。面对不断演变的威胁,只有持续关注安全问题、完善技术与管理体系,才能确保区块链技术的健康发展。希望本文的探讨能为相关人员提供一种方向与思路,在推进技术与业务的同时,不断强化安全防护意识与能力。

深入解析区块链网络平台的安全风险及应对策略

深入解析区块链网络平台的安全风险及应对策略